Microstation Connect, V8i and LumenRT will not open on Dell M3800 Workstation

I wonder if anybody can help me with the following problem:

I have a  Dell Precision M3800 with 16GB RAM and a 2 GB NVIDIA Quadro K1100M, 

When new I could use Microstation V8i but about 6 months ago it refused to open unless I disabled the NVIDIA card.

This worked OK for low graphics applications but I am now converting to Connect and have purchased LumenRT both of which need at least 2GB.

Has anyone had the same problem? according to Dell it is not a hardware problem.

  • I would also like to add that the NVIDIA Quadro K1100M graphics card was originally release in 2013 so may be getting a little old now for the lastest versions of DirectX that are coming out with the updates to Windows. If you had to "disable" the NVIDIA card then this would indicate a problem here. Not sure how this was "disabled" but if it involved backtracking on the version of DirectX then it is most like the age of the card. I would suggest if you are going to be upgrading to use the CONNECT versions of MicroStation and LumenRT then you should probably also upgrade the system it is being installed onto.
